Panther JV Hosts JV Grizzlies

This past Monday night the JV Panthers hosted the JV Grizzlies of Nicholas County. Right away one could see the atmosphere was full of attitude, the Panther JV were primed and ready to get a little revenge from the past Friday’s Varsity loss. All I can say is that anyone who thinks they will come in and run over them has another think coming. They have more tricks up their sleeve than David Blaine. The defense was hard hitting and unmovable, and the offense can score by run or pass – a perfect combination. They are fired up and ready to play, and they give the fans their money’s worth. They defeated the Grizzlies 28 to 6. The JV has only one loss this year, and they are tough to beat. They are the future of the Panther team and the future looks bright.
